実際にパケットを見てみよう

 

ネットワークの勉強をする上で大事なことは、書籍から学ぶことも当然大切
ですが、自分で試してみることがとても大切だと思います。

実際にネットワークを構築してみると、書籍で学ぶだけでは得られない幅広
いスキルを身につけることができます。

前回はIPパケットの中身について解説してきましたが、今回は実際にネット
ワークに流れているIPパケットを覗いてみましょう。

机上で何とな~く学んできた知識が、腑に落ちてくるはずですよ。

今回はちょっと長めですが、ネットワーク初心者の方にはとっても大事な内
容ですからがんばって読んでみて下さい。


IPパケットを見るには

実際にネットワークに流れているパケットを見るには、まずパケットを取得
する必要があります。

パケットを取得することを、業界では「パケットをキャプチャする」なんて
言います。

パケットをキャプチャするには、キャプチャ専用のソフトが必要です。
そしてこのキャプチャソフトのことを「アナライザ」と呼びます。
とくにLAN上のパケットをキャプチャするものを「LANアナライザ」
WAN上のパケットをキャプチャするものを「WANアナライザ」と呼びます。

今回は最も一般的なLANアナライザである「Ethereal(イーサリアル)」
という無料のソフトウェアを使用してみましょう。

 

Etherealのインストール

それでは早速、Etherealをインストールしてみましょう。

Etherealを動作させるには、Etherealの他にWinPcapというパケットキャプ
チャ用のドライバあ必要になります。

そこでまずはWinPacapを以下からダウンロードして下さい。
http://ethereal.netarc.jp/distribution/win32/WinPcap_3_0.exe

続いてEtherealの最新版は以下のURLからダウンロードすることが出来ます。
http://ethereal.netarc.jp/distribution/win32/ethereal-setup-0.10.11.exe

インストール方法についてはここでは解説しませんが、ダウンロードしたフ
ァイルを実行すれば問題なくインストール出来るはずです。

 

それでは早速パケットをキャプチャしてみよう。

インストールが問題なく終了したら、早速Etherealを起動してみましょう。

キャプチャするには「Capture」->「Start」を選択してください。
すると以下の「Capture Options」ウィンドが表示されます。

ここで最低限設定しなければいけないところは、一番上の「Interface:」
部分です。

ここをPCの現在使用しているLANカードに変更してください。

現在、無線LANを使用しているのであれば無線LANのカードを、有線を使用し
ているのであれば有線のカードを選択しましょう。

その他にも細かく設定をすることが出来ますが、ここではパケットをキャプ
チャすることが目的ですのでここではそのまま「OK」を選択しましょう。

すると以下のようなウインドウが出てきましたね。

このウインドウでは現在どんなパケットを取得しているか、概要を教えてく
れます。

この状態でちょっとWebにアクセスしてみましょう。

http://www.yahoo.co.jp/

これで、Yahooにアクセスした際のパケットが取得できているはずですので、
「STOP」を選択してキャプチャを止めます。

すると以下のように画面になんだか文字がいっぱい出てきましたね(笑)

3つに分かれている画面のうち一番上の画面の1行1行が1つ1つのパケットで
す。

現在選択しているパケット(青い行)は、「Info」の欄にhttpと書かれてい
るとおり、httpアクセスのパケットです。

それではこのパケットのIPの情報を見てみましょう。

真ん中の画面の、「Internet Protocol ~」という部分をダブルクリック
してみて下さい。

すると上図のように前回説明したIPヘッダの情報を見ることができます。

どうでしょう?
こうやって自分の目で確かめてみることで、何だか分かった気がしていたも
のが、しっかりとした知識になっていくんじゃないでしょうか。

 

とっても便利なアナライザ

このようにアナライザは、ネットワーク上を流れるデータをモニターして、

  • どんなプロトコルが流れているか
  • どの端末同士が通信しているか

といったパケットの情報を解析してくれるスグレモノなわけですねぇ。

そのため、ネットワーク障害時には、その威力をいかんなく発揮してくれま
す。

ですから事前にアナライザの操作方法や、キャプチャしたパケットの見方な
どはマスターしておくと突然の障害時に幸せになれると思いますよ。

おすすめ記事

関連記事

メールマガジン

ネットワ-ク初心者のみなさま。
ネットワークの基礎知識を疎かにすることは
大変危険です!!

「初心者にも理解できるネットワーク技術」

これを読めばネットワークの基礎が分かる!!
ネットワーク関連の仕事に就きたいとお考えの学生の方や、ネットワークに興味があって転職を考えている社会人の方、まずは登録してみてください。

もちろん無料です!!

↓メールマガジン購読はこちら↓

メールアドレス:

検索

特集

初心者のためのciscoルータの管理

目指せPMP

▼ ネットワークエンジニアにおすすめのサイトはこちら ▼


著書

図解入門 よくわかる最新ネットワーク技術の基本と仕組み

初心者のためのCiscoルータ運用ガイド: 最速でCiscoルータを理解するための解説書

目指せPMP PMBOK第5版対応: 最速でPMPに合格するための解説書

見てわかるTCP/IP

おすすめ記事

カテゴリ

ブログ最新記事